Data Structure Plot (DSPlot)
DSPlot is a tool to simply visualize tree and graph data structures by serving as a Pythonic interface to the Graphviz layout. DSPlot allows you to easily draw trees and graphs (both directed and undirected) by passing data in primitive form and directly output an image.
⬇ Installation
0. Prerequisites
- Python 3.7 or later
pip
virtualenv
1. Install Graphviz
- MacOS:
brew install graphviz
- Linux:
apt-get install graphviz
- Other OS(s): https://graphviz.org/download/
2. Install package
$ pip install dsplot
🤟 Usage
- Binary Tree:
from dsplot.tree import BinaryTree
tree = BinaryTree(nodes=[5, 4, 8, 11, None, 13, 4, 7, 2, None, None, 5, 1])
tree.plot()
- Graph:
from dsplot.graph import Graph
graph = Graph(
{0: [1, 4, 5], 1: [3, 4], 2: [1], 3: [2, 4], 4: [], 5: []}, directed=True
)
graph.plot()
from dsplot.graph import Graph
graph = Graph(
{1: [2, 4], 2: [1, 3], 3: [2, 4, 5], 4: [1, 3], 5: [3, 6, 7], 6: [5], 7: [5]}, directed=False
)
graph.plot()
🎁 Additional features
1. Tree traversals:
- Preorder
from dsplot.tree import BinaryTree
tree = BinaryTree(nodes=[5, 4, 8, 11, None, 13, 4, 7, 2, None, None, 5, 1])
print(tree.preorder())
# [5, 4, 11, 7, 2, 8, 13, 4, 5, 1]
print(tree.inorder())
# [7, 11, 2, 4, 5, 13, 8, 5, 4, 1]
print(tree.postorder())
# [7, 2, 11, 4, 13, 5, 1, 4, 8, 5]
2. Graph traversals:
from dsplot.graph import Graph
graph = Graph(
{0: [1, 4, 5], 1: [3, 4], 2: [1], 3: [2, 4], 4: [], 5: []}, directed=True
)
print(graph.bfs())
# [0, 1, 4, 5, 3, 2]
print(graph.dfs())
# [0, 1, 3, 2, 4, 5]
